Seite 1 von 1

Makros und Shortcuts

Verfasst: Sa 27. Dez 2014, 17:19
von xt19
Hi
bin alter Excel Mensch und möchte umsteigen.
Mein Problem, die Makros. Ich arbeite mit sehr vielen Makros und mehreren Rechnern.
Das ich die Excel Makros nicht in Libre verwenden kann, weiss ich schon ..... oder geht es mittlerweile? Egal ich kann die neu schreiben, werden dann auch ein bischen aufpoliert.
Ich kann bei libre den Makros anscheinend keine Shortcuts zuweisen. Die einzige Methode die ich gefunden habe, ist die, dass ich die Tastaturbelegung beliebig ändern, und darüber auch shortcuts für meine Makros einrichten kann. Allerdings ist die Tastaturbelegung nicht an die Datei mit den Makros gekoppelt, so dass ich jeden Rechner auf dem ich die Makros laufen lassen möchte, erstmal wieder die Shortcuts beibringen muss, das ist zu aufwändig. Und ich kann auch keine Shortcuts doppelt belegen für Makros in verschiedenen Dateien.....könnte ich zur Not noch mit leben.
Jetzt mal die Fragen:
Kann ich Shortcuts den Makros direkt zuweisen, wie in Excel oder nur über die Tastaturbelegung?
Irgendwo muss libre die Tastaturbelegung speichern. Kann ich diese Datei auf einen anderen PC übertragen ?

Schon im Voraus vielen Dank für grübeln
Rüdiger

Re: Makros und Shortcuts

Verfasst: Sa 27. Dez 2014, 18:02
von swolf
Hallo Rüdiger,
Irgendwo muss libre die Tastaturbelegung speichern
schau dich im Baum deines Benutzerverzeichnisses um.
https://wiki.documentfoundation.org/UserProfile/de
Außerhalb von user-Unterverzeichnisse ist dort noch eine Datei, in der viele Einstellungen gespeichert werden ->registrymodifications.xcu

Du musst nicht vorhandene Tastaturbelegung ändern und neu zuweisen.
Es gibt unbelegte Tastenkürzel , die du den Makros zuweisen kannst.

Re: Makros und Shortcuts

Verfasst: Sa 27. Dez 2014, 18:59
von karolus
Hallo

Vmtl. werden die Tastaturkürzel in der regstrymodification.xcu deines Benutzerverzeichnisses hinterlegt..

( nach meiner Erfahrung sind rund 95% des ganzen VBA-Quarks aus Excel völlig sinnfrei und überflüssig.)

Karolus

Re: Makros und Shortcuts

Verfasst: So 28. Dez 2014, 11:16
von xt19
vielen Dank schonmal,
jetzt mal die grundsätzliche Frage, wie sollen Makros in Libre eigentlich gestartet werden, da ich dem Makro kein Shortcut zuweisen kann? Soll ich immer oben im Menü rumklicken und das passende raussuchen?
Dann sind mir aber die 95% überflüssiges bei excel lieber, wenn wenigstens das dabei ist was mir die Arbeit erleichtert.
schönen Sonntag
Rüdiger

Re: Makros und Shortcuts

Verfasst: So 28. Dez 2014, 11:40
von F3K Total
Moin,
als Workaround:
Es ist möglich über eigene Menüeinträge zu gehen.
Diese lassen sich im Dokument speichern. Der Buchstabe, dem im Namen des Menüeintrages eine Tilde (~) vorangestellt wird, ist über ALT+Buchstabe erreichbar.
Anbei ein kleines Beispiel.

HTH R

Re: Makros und Shortcuts

Verfasst: So 28. Dez 2014, 12:49
von xt19
wäre eine Möglichkeit, zwar immer noch deutlich komplizierter als gewohnt, aber immerhin.
Mal eine ganz allgemeine Frage: warum wird das nicht benutzerfreundlicher programmiert, oder werden Makros überlicherweise nicht genutzt?
Rüdiger

Re: Makros und Shortcuts

Verfasst: So 28. Dez 2014, 13:25
von balu
Hallo Rüdiger,
oder werden Makros überlicherweise nicht genutzt?
Das war jetzt mal ausnahmsweise ne Dumme Frage von dir :evil: . Natürlich werden Makros genutzt!
Mal eine ganz allgemeine Frage: warum wird das nicht benutzerfreundlicher programmiert
Was soll denn benutzerfreundlicher programmiert werden, wenn man so viele Möglichkeiten hat ein Makro zu starten? Es kann ...
... beim starten von LO ausgeführt werden
... beim öffnen einer bestimmten Datei
... mittels Tastenkombi
... per klick auf einen eigenen Menüeintrag in der Menüleiste
... per klick auf die Symbolleiste
... per klick auf eine selbst erstellte Symbolleiste
... per Button in Calc

Und je nach gewähltem Weg kann es entweder recht einfach, oder aber etwas umfangreicher sein das zu programmieren.
Es kommt aber auch drauf an was das Makro machen soll, ob es etwas ganz simples ist, oder eine recht umfangreichere Sache darstellt.

Was hälst Du denn davon, erstelle dir eine eigene Symbolleiste wo Du deine Makros, oder nur ein bestimmtes, darauf plazierst. Du kannst auch daher gehen die wichtigsten Symbole wie z.B. Speichern, Drucken etc. auf deiner selbst erstellten Symbolleiste zu platzieren, und die Original Symbolleiste mit den eben genannten Symbolen einfach ausblenden.

Ach Du mein geliebtes Herz, Du hast so viele Möglichkeiten dich zu verlieben!
Nur sag mir mein liebes Herz, wofür willst du dich entscheiden!
:lol: :mrgreen:

Also entweder führen wir hier eine Grundsatzdiskussion (wäre die falsche Forenrubrik), oder aber Du kommst mit handfesten Beispielen rüber.



Gruß
balu